ALL-STAR(POWER) VOTING
As you know, voting for the 2009 All-Star game is already under way. Like last year, the Brewers fans have come out in full force. I’m not going to simply whine about the method of selecting players, even though it is extremely faulty. I just want to share my opinion on the players I deem deserving. While Albert Pujols is playing in the NL, no other 1st basemen really stands a chance. He is the best player in baseball hands down. However, fans are showing no love for the 2nd best 1st basemen in the NL, Adrian Gonzalez. Joey Votto is an extremely talented player and should garner some votes, as should James Loney for his clutch hitting and outstanding defense. Prince Fielder is great, as is Ryan Howard, but no 1st basemen is close to the level of Albert Pujols. Chase Utley is the perennial favorite at 2nd, but I think that Orlando Hudson deserves to start, as he plays as good defense as Utley and hits for a higher average. ODogg doesn’t hit for much power but he is extremely clutch and a professional hitter. Hanley Ramirez is the obvious choice at SS, although Miguel Tejada has been playing out of his mind all year. At 3rd Base, David Wright is great, although his power numbers haven’t come around yet. Ryan Zimmerman is definitely underrated, as is Casey Blake. Blake is batting 305 with 9 homers and 34 RBI’s, great numbers, FROM THE 8TH SPOT IN THE LINEUP, while playing solid defense. I am truly sick of seeing Alfonso Soriano in the outfield at the All-Star game. Not to knock him as a player, but he is far too inconsistent and has horrible plate discipline and is a sub-par defensive player with a strong arm. Beltran, Braun, Pence, Kemp, Pierre, Dunn, Ibanez are all more deserving than he is. Catcher is somewhat of a toss-up. McCann is the cream of the crop. Martin has been average, Yadier should get consideration for defense and being on the host Cardinals, Molina is underrated, Carlos Ruiz is underrated, Jason Kendall is overrated. Santana should start the game, with Billingsley, Haren, Lincecum, Gallardo, Wandy, Josh Johnson, Peavy, Cain, Lowe, and Wolf all deserving of a spot as well. Bullpen should consist of KRod, Broxton, Bell, Troncoso, Franklin. I’m sure I have left out plenty of deserving players, but that is just my two cents.
